The National Monuments Service's description

Situated at the N edge of a limestone plateau with the land falling away to the NE. The area is grass-covered with large glacial erratics scattered about. A circular enclosure (diam. NW-SE 85m) defined NNW-S by a substantial, moss-covered, collapsed stone wall (H 0.7m; Wth 4.1m) and from S to NNW by a low, wide earthen bank (ext. H 0.28m; int. H 0.62m; Wth 5.65m). Some possible external stone facing occurs from W to NW for c. 11m. At NE there is evidence of internal and external stone facing with a fill of medium sized boulders. A large flat slab (Wth 2.05m; H 0.63m; T 0.25m) is used as internal facing at the point. A possible entrance (Wth 4.8m) occurs at SSW. The interior is very uneven with much moss-covered natural outcropping rock. The enclosure is not immediately apparent on the ground but is visible on a high altitude Geological Survey aerial photograph (GSIAP, R 12/13) and on Digital Globe aerial photography. It is indicated by a curved line on the most recent OS maps but not indicated on any earlier editions. A field boundary that appears to be later bisects the enclosure from SW to NE and continues NE. Again this is clearer on the aerial photographs. A drystone-walled enclosure (CL009-001044-) lies c. 10m to the E. Both enclosures lie within a field system (CL009-001001-/CL005-116---*/CL008-045001*).
